Permitted2022/0749Submitted 4 years agoLoft conversion

37 Garratt Terrace Wandsworth SW17 0QE

Alterations including erection of a mansard roof extension to main rear roof (with French doors and safety railings) including raising ridge by 300mm and extension above the two storey back addition; Erection of single storey rear/side extension; Formation of second floor rear roof terrace with 1.7m screen surround;, in connection with creation of 1 x 3-bedroom, 1 x 2-bedroom and 1 x 1-bedroom and 1 x studio flats, with associated refuse storage to front garden and associate internal cycle storage.
